Sultanpur National Park- A Popular Weekend Getaway From Gurgaon

Sultanpur National Park & Bird Sanctuary has located 15 km away from Gurgaon in the state of Haryana near the capital New Delhi. Besides an ideal place for bird watchers, this lush green Bird Sanctuary park attracts kids and other tourists across the globe.
A short history
Being named after named after Rajput Chauhan Sultan Singh, Sultanpur is well known for salt production. After the persuasion of the famous ornithologist, Peter Jackson, the Sultanpur Bird Reserve was established and later was upgraded to National Park in 1989.
Visiting season & Climate
Tourists who are passionate bird-watchers can avail a comfortable stay in resorts in Gurgaon so as to do their observations in the Sultanpur National Park in the early hours.
• Visiting this wonderful park during the Sunrise offers stunning experience as time is well suited for the bird watchers to see most the birds which will be in the sky around this time. One has to take permission to go in this time as the regular time for the visitors ...
... is from 7 am to 4-30p m and closed on Tuesdays for visitors.
• Winter months from December to February, seem to be the best season to visit the Sultanpur National Park when a large number of migratory birds come here. The Sanctuary is closed to the public between May to September.
• A good pair of binoculars is a must to clearly see the wildlife from a safe distance, without disturbing them.
• Sultanpur experiences harsh summer up to 46°C and cold winter up to 0° C
Watch Towers and other facilities
For the convenience of bird watchers and to facilitate professional bird observers four watch towers are installed with adequate parking and other facilities. An Educational Interpretation Center is functioning in the Park for guiding the tourists. Bird Watcher’s Paradise
Undoubtedly, Sultanpur National Park is considered to be a bird
watcher's paradise for the below-referred reasons:
• The park is housing around 250 species of birds that are migrated from distant regions like Siberia, Europe, and Afghanistan while few of them are resident species.
• The prominent resident birds include Purple Sunbird, Common Mynah, and Green Bee Eater.
• Winter season offers an amazing view of migratory birds like a Siberian crane, Eurasian wigeon, while species like Indian golden oriole, blue-tailed bee-eater are seen in summer.
• Most of these species can be easily seen while they are wading, swimming or flying.
The popular Sultanpur National Park is well known as a picnic spot for the residents of New Delhi as well as NCR particularly in the winter season when many birds migrate here from all parts of the globe. Besides birds, animals like blue bull and blackbuck are seen here which attract kids and animal lovers. The entry ticket for every Indian is Rs 5/ and Rs 40/ for foreign tourists.
